Introduction

Join our team as a Hardware Validation Engineer, where you will play a crucial role in ensuring the quality and performance of our cutting-edge hardware systems. You'll work closely with design teams to validate and enhance our products throughout their lifecycle.

Required Skills & Qualifications

  • BS/MS in Electrical Engineering, Computer Engineering, or a related technical field.
  • 6 years of experience in automotive or consumer electronics, focusing on electronics design and development.
  • Strong background in Silicon-level validation and ECU component testing.
  • Proficient in automotive communication protocols: CAN, CAN-FD, LIN, and Flexray.
  • Working knowledge of ISO/IEC 17025 requirements for testing labs.
  • Hands-on experience with bench-level testing equipment such as oscilloscopes, power supplies, and digital multimeters.
  • Proficiency in JIRA and JAMA for requirement management.
  • Ability to interpret complex electrical schematics and mechanical drawings.

Day-to-Day Responsibilities

  • Serve as the primary validation partner for HW/SW design teams, providing centralized testing services.
  • Develop comprehensive test plans, cases, and environmental strategies (DVP&R).
  • Collaborate with design teams to build specialized test scripts and hardware fixtures (HIL/Bench).
  • Plan and execute Durability, Electrical, and Functional validation for component-level ECUs.
  • Validate Silicon-level performance within the ECU environment, focusing on power integrity, thermal boundaries, and signal analysis.
  • Lead root cause investigations for test failures, using data reproduction and fault simulation.
  • Provide advanced data analytics to drive design improvements and ensure compliance with Component Technical Specifications (CTS).
  • Maintain and enhance technical templates and ensure a unified validation approach across the engineering organization.
  • Establish and manage end-to-end traceability between requirements and test results using JAMA, JIRA, and version control systems.
